Meaning and Translation of Baths Island in Urdu Script and Roman Urdu with Short Information in Urdu, Related, Wikipedia Reference,
Baths Island | baths آئی لینڈ - ایک جزیرہ ہے |
Baths Island is an island in the River Thames in England on the reach above Romney Lock, between Eton Wick and Windsor, Berkshire. |
Read more at wikipedia |